2. The Benefits of Using Polyester in Home Textiles
Polyester fabric is known for its impressive characteristics that set it apart from natural fibers. Below are some of the key benefits that make polyester an excellent choice for home textiles:
Durability and Longevity
Polyester is renowned for its strength and resistance to wear and tear. Unlike other fabrics that might fade or deteriorate over time, polyester maintains its appearance and functionality for years. This longevity ensures that your investment in home textiles pays off in the long run.
Easy Maintenance
One of the standout features of polyester home textile fabric is its low-maintenance nature. It is resistant to stains and can be easily cleaned, making it suitable for households with children or pets. Most polyester fabrics can be machine washed, saving you time and effort.
Color Retention
Polyester's ability to retain dye makes it possible to create vibrant and bold color palettes that will not fade over time. With polyester textiles, you can enjoy rich colors and intricate patterns that remain fresh and impressive.
Moisture Resistance
Polyester fabrics resist moisture absorption, making them ideal for environments prone to humidity. This feature helps in preventing mold and mildew growth, ensuring a healthier living space.
Affordability
Compared to natural fibers like silk or cotton, polyester is often more affordable. This cost-effectiveness allows homeowners to experiment with multiple styles and designs without breaking the bank.

5. Caring for Polyester Fabrics
To maintain the appearance and longevity of polyester home textile fabric, proper care is essential. Here are some tips for effective maintenance:
Washing
Machine wash polyester fabrics in cold water with a gentle detergent to prevent damage. Avoid using bleach, as it can fade the colors.
Drying
Tumble dry on low heat or line dry to prevent shrinking. If you choose to iron, use a low heat setting to smooth out wrinkles without damaging the fabric.
Stain Removal
For stains, treat them as soon as possible using a mild detergent or a stain remover specifically designed for synthetic fabrics. Test any product on a small, inconspicuous area first.
6. The Sustainability Aspect of Polyester Textiles
With growing concerns about environmental sustainability, it's essential to consider the eco-friendly options available within polyester textiles. Many manufacturers now produce recycled polyester from plastic bottles, significantly reducing waste and resource consumption. Choosing recycled polyester home textiles not only benefits your home decor but also contributes positively to the environment.
7. Frequently Asked Questions
What are the main advantages of polyester over natural fibers?
Polyester offers superior durability, ease of maintenance, and color retention compared to many natural fibers, making it a practical choice for home textiles.
Can polyester fabrics be used for outdoor furniture?
Yes, many polyester fabrics are treated for outdoor use, providing durability and resistance to moisture and UV rays.
Are there hypoallergenic polyester fabrics available?
Yes, hypoallergenic polyester fabrics are available, making them suitable for individuals with allergies or sensitivities.
How do I know if a polyester fabric is high quality?
High-quality polyester fabrics will feel soft to the touch, have vibrant colors, and maintain their structure after washing. Checking for certifications can also indicate the quality of the fabric.
Is polyester environmentally friendly?
While traditional polyester production has environmental impacts, recycled polyester is a more sustainable option, helping to reduce plastic waste in landfills and oceans.
